Probleme mit mesa und gstreamer1

Started by Isegrimm666, 2026/02/28, 06:43:59

Previous topic - Next topic

Isegrimm666

Guten Morgen ...

Ein eben durchgeführtes doas apt update && doas apt full-upgrade brachte folgendes Fehlerbild:

Fehler traten auf beim Bearbeiten von:
mesa-libgallium:amd64
mesa-libgallium:i386
libglx-mesa0:amd64
libgbm1:amd64
libgl1-mesa-dri:amd64
libegl-mesa0:amd64
libgstreamer-gl1.0-0:amd64
gstreamer1.0-gl:amd64
needrestart is being skipped since dpkg has failed
Fehler: Sub-process /usr/bin/dpkg returned an error code (1)


Hatten wir schonmal, oder?

n4ai9i522

I don't understand german but that's exactly what I'm getting since yesterday, I figured it will get automatically resolved when some dependency is upgraded

edlin

Da kein konkreter Fehler ausgegeben wurde, rate ich mal ins Blaue hinein. Ich vermute, dass sich die Pakete
mesa-libgallium:amd64 und mesa-libgallium:i386 in die Quere kommen. Ich hab selbst nur die amd64-Architektur installiert und da gab es keine Probleme. Versuche doch mal nur die beiden Pakete zu installieren/aktualisieren. Ich könnte mir gut vorstellen, dass nur der oft auftretende Fall "Paket foo versucht Datei xyz zu überschreiben, welche auch in Paket bar enthalten ist".
Abhängigkeitsprobleme hätte apt eigentlich anzeigen bzw. auflösen sollen.

edlin 
,,Ein kluger Mann macht nicht alle Fehler selber. Er lässt auch anderen eine Chance."

Winston Churchill

Isegrimm666

Update:

Ich habe mal probeweise ein: doas apt -f install durchgeführt:

┌──(isegrimm ㉿ T-A-K-A-Y-A)-▷[~]
└─▷$ dofu
OK:1 https://deb.debian.org/debian unstable InRelease
OK:2 https://packages.siduction.org/fixes unstable InRelease             
OK:3 https://ftp.gwdg.de/pub/linux/siduction/extra unstable InRelease     
Alle Pakete sind aktuell.                         
Zusammenfassung:                                   
  Aktualisiere: 0, Installiere: 0, Entferne: 0, Aktualisiere nicht: 0
  8 nicht vollständig installiert oder entfernt.
  Benötigter Platz: 0 B / 62,6 GB verfügbar

Fortfahren? [J/n]
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von mesa-libgallium:amd64:
mesa-libgallium:i386 (26.0.1-1) beschädigt mesa-va-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:amd64 (26.0.1-1) stellt mesa-va-drivers bereit.
mesa-libgallium:i386 (26.0.1-1) beschädigt mesa-vdpau-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:amd64 (26.0.1-1) stellt mesa-vdpau-drivers bereit.

dpkg: Fehler beim Bearbeiten des Paketes mesa-libgallium: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von mesa-libgallium:i386:
mesa-libgallium:amd64 (26.0.1-1) beschädigt mesa-va-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:i386 (26.0.1-1) stellt mesa-va-drivers bereit.
mesa-libgallium:amd64 (26.0.1-1) beschädigt mesa-vdpau-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:i386 (26.0.1-1) stellt mesa-vdpau-drivers bereit.

dpkg: Fehler beim Bearbeiten des Paketes mesa-libgallium:i386 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libglx-mesa0:amd64:
libglx-mesa0:amd64 hängt ab von mesa-libgallium (= 26.0.1-1); aber:
  Paket mesa-libgallium: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libglx-mesa0: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libgbm1:amd64:
libgbm1:amd64 hängt ab von mesa-libgallium (= 26.0.1-1); aber:
  Paket mesa-libgallium: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libgbm1: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libgl1-mesa-dri:amd64:
libgl1-mesa-dri:amd64 hängt ab von libgbm1 (= 26.0.1-1); aber:
  Paket libgbm1: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libgl1-mesa-dri: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libegl-mesa0:amd64:
libegl-mesa0:amd64 hängt ab von libgbm1 (= 26.0.1-1); aber:
  Paket libgbm1:amd64 ist noch nicht konfiguriert.
libegl-mesa0:amd64 hängt ab von mesa-libgallium (= 26.0.1-1); aber:
  Paket mesa-libgallium: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libegl-mesa0: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libgstreamer-gl1.0-0:amd64:
libgstreamer-gl1.0-0:amd64 hängt ab von libgbm1 (>= 8.1~0); aber:
  Paket libgbm1: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libgstreamer-gl1.0-0: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von gstreamer1.0-gl:amd64:
gstreamer1.0-gl:amd64 hängt ab von libgstreamer-gl1.0-0 (>= 1.28.0); aber:
  Paket libgstreamer-gl1.0-0: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es gstreamer1.0-gl: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
Fehler traten auf beim Bearbeiten von:
mesa-libgallium:amd64
mesa-libgallium:i386
libglx-mesa0:amd64
libgbm1:amd64
libgl1-mesa-dri:amd64
libegl-mesa0:amd64
libgstreamer-gl1.0-0:amd64
gstreamer1.0-gl:amd64
Fehler: Sub-process /usr/bin/dpkg returned an error code (1)


Da scheint 'ne Menge lückenhaft zu sein.

@n4ai9i522:
I just ran "apt -f install" and got the error messages shown here above.

I think you're right, there will probably be an upgrade of the packages that are causing the missing dependencies here shortly.

Isegrimm666

Quote from: edlin on 2026/02/28, 08:22:05
[...] Versuche doch mal nur die beiden Pakete zu installieren/aktualisieren. [...]

edlin

Hab ich versucht:

┌──(isegrimm ㉿ T-A-K-A-Y-A)-▷[~]
└─▷$ doas apt install mesa-libgallium:i386
mesa-libgallium:i386 ist schon die neueste Version (26.0.1-1).
mesa-libgallium:i386 wurde als manuell installiert festgelegt.
Zusammenfassung:                     
  Aktualisiere: 0, Installiere: 0, Entferne: 0, Aktualisiere nicht: 0
  8 nicht vollständig installiert oder entfernt.
  Benötigter Platz: 0 B / 62,5 GB verfügbar

Fortfahren? [J/n]
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von mesa-libgallium:amd64:
mesa-libgallium:i386 (26.0.1-1) beschädigt mesa-va-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:amd64 (26.0.1-1) stellt mesa-va-drivers bereit.
mesa-libgallium:i386 (26.0.1-1) beschädigt mesa-vdpau-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:amd64 (26.0.1-1) stellt mesa-vdpau-drivers bereit.

dpkg: Fehler beim Bearbeiten des Paketes mesa-libgallium: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von mesa-libgallium:i386:
mesa-libgallium:amd64 (26.0.1-1) beschädigt mesa-va-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:i386 (26.0.1-1) stellt mesa-va-drivers bereit.
mesa-libgallium:amd64 (26.0.1-1) beschädigt mesa-vdpau-drivers und ist entpackt, aber nicht konfiguriert.
  mesa-libgallium:i386 (26.0.1-1) stellt mesa-vdpau-drivers bereit.

dpkg: Fehler beim Bearbeiten des Paketes mesa-libgallium:i386 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libglx-mesa0:amd64:
libglx-mesa0:amd64 hängt ab von mesa-libgallium (= 26.0.1-1); aber:
  Paket mesa-libgallium: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libglx-mesa0: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libgbm1:amd64:
libgbm1:amd64 hängt ab von mesa-libgallium (= 26.0.1-1); aber:
  Paket mesa-libgallium: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libgbm1: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libgl1-mesa-dri:amd64:
libgl1-mesa-dri:amd64 hängt ab von libgbm1 (= 26.0.1-1); aber:
  Paket libgbm1: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libgl1-mesa-dri: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libegl-mesa0:amd64:
libegl-mesa0:amd64 hängt ab von libgbm1 (= 26.0.1-1); aber:
  Paket libgbm1:amd64 ist noch nicht konfiguriert.
libegl-mesa0:amd64 hängt ab von mesa-libgallium (= 26.0.1-1); aber:
  Paket mesa-libgallium: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libegl-mesa0: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von libgstreamer-gl1.0-0:amd64:
libgstreamer-gl1.0-0:amd64 hängt ab von libgbm1 (>= 8.1~0); aber:
  Paket libgbm1: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es libgstreamer-gl1.0-0: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
dpkg: Abhängigkeitsprobleme verhindern Konfiguration von gstreamer1.0-gl:amd64:
gstreamer1.0-gl:amd64 hängt ab von libgstreamer-gl1.0-0 (>= 1.28.0); aber:
  Paket libgstreamer-gl1.0-0:amd64 ist noch nicht konfiguriert.

dpkg: Fehler beim Bearbeiten des Paketes gstreamer1.0-gl:amd64 (--configure):
Abhängigkeitsprobleme - verbleibt unkonfiguriert
Fehler traten auf beim Bearbeiten von:
mesa-libgallium:amd64
mesa-libgallium:i386
libglx-mesa0:amd64
libgbm1:amd64
libgl1-mesa-dri:amd64
libegl-mesa0:amd64
libgstreamer-gl1.0-0:amd64
gstreamer1.0-gl:amd64
Fehler: Sub-process /usr/bin/dpkg returned an error code (1)


Die gleiche Ausgabe bei mesa-libgallium:amd64.

edlin

Das ist doch mal was. Sollten nicht mesa-va-drivers und mesa-vdpau-drivers in mesa-libgallium aufgegangen sein und somit gelöscht werden können (inkl. vdpau-driver-all, sofern installiert)?
Siehe https://forum.siduction.org/index.php?topic=9864.msg78428#msg78428

edlin
,,Ein kluger Mann macht nicht alle Fehler selber. Er lässt auch anderen eine Chance."

Winston Churchill

Isegrimm666

Update:

Guten Morgen ...

Mit einem eben durchgeführten full-upgrade traten keine Fehler mehr auf. Offensichtlich wurden die Abhängigkeiten gefixed.